spoke to Tarek Musa from Spring King, to find out their favourites for ‘The Song That…’

Got me into music…

The Hollies – ‘Jennifer Eccles’. One of my earliest memories was having a drum lesson with a guy called Roland. I only had two lessons with him but the first hour with him was me and a cassette deck just jamming to songs whilst he suggested certain things. This is one of the songs I used to play to growing up. It’s quite straight forward and catchy, and has a variety of sections which gave me a few different beats to practise.

Reminds me of my favourite festival…

Easy Star All Stars – ‘Time’. In 2009 I went to Standon Calling with some friends, and I remember seeing Sun Ra Arkestra, Femi Kuti and The Positive Force, Mumford and Sons when there was about 50 people in the room and Easy Star All Stars. They were a huge highlight for me, as I was obsessed with dub and reggae music. They played at sunset and we were all in the clouds.

I love this year so far…

Chris Cohen – ‘Torrey Pine’. The new single off Chris Cohen’s upcoming album is incredible. His last album ‘Overgrown Path’ was a huge favourite of mine. I can see myself listening to this track every night this summer. Chris has played in Deerhoof, and has toured in Ariel Pinks band. Dreamy sounds.

I want played at my funeral…

Penny & The Quarters – ‘You and Me’. This is a tricky one. It would probably be something along the lines of Penny & The Quarters “You and Me”. I love the simplicity of this track.

I would play in a set to impress…

Bruce Springsteen – ‘Dancing in The Dark’. The Boss. Dancing in The Dark would definitely be in the set!

Always gets me up and dancing…

Mate Clifford – ‘Things Are Going My Way’. How could you not want to dance to this?! Mataya Clifford and his jumpin hit ‘Things Are Going My Way’.

Sums me up… 

The Beach Boys – ‘Girl Don’t Tell Me’. Probably about 82% of all The Beach Boys catalogue, but the song that really got me into them was ‘Girl Don’t Tell Me’. It reminded me of summers in Poland staying with my family. Spring King started off the back of love stories, and The Beach Boys showed me the best of the best 60’s pop love you can get your hands on.
